French Onion Braised Beef

Ingredients

Scale
  • 3 lbs beef chuck roast
  • 4 yellow onions
  • 4 garlic cloves
  • 1 cup dry white grape juice
  • 6 cups beef stock
  • 1 demi baguette
  • Grated gruyere cheese
  • 2 tablespoons neutral oil
  • 3 tablespoons butter
  • Kosher salt and freshly ground black pepper
  • 2 tablespoons dijon mustard
  • 1 tablespoon Worcestershire sauce
  • 3 tablespoons all-purpose flour
  • 2 fresh bay leaves
  • 8 sprigs thyme
  • 3 tablespoons olive oil

Instructions

  1.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C).
  2. Cut the beef into 2-inch cubes and season with salt and pepper.
  3. Slice the onions thinly using a mandoline or knife.
  4. In a Dutch oven, heat oil over medium heat and sear the beef until browned on all sides. Remove and set aside.
  5. Add butter and sliced onions to the pot, cooking until caramelized (30–40 minutes).
  6. Stir in dijon mustard, Worcestershire sauce, and flour; then add grape juice and simmer.
  7. Gradually pour in beef stock, add bay leaves, thyme bundle, and return seared beef to the pot.
  8. Cover tightly and braise in the oven for about 3 hours until tender.
  9. Toast baguette slices drizzled with olive oil in the oven for 8–10 minutes.
  10. Serve braised beef topped with toasted baguette slices, grated gruyere cheese, and fresh thyme.
